Disaster funding is a crucial topic that addresses the allocation of resources to support communities affected by natural or man-made disasters. Recent events like hurricanes, wildfires, and pandemics have underscored the need for adequate funding and response strategies to mitigate the impact of such crises.
Key issues and themes in petitions related to disaster funding include advocating for increased government assistance, better emergency preparedness measures, and equitable distribution of resources to marginalized communities. Notable petitions have called for more funding for disaster relief programs and criticized the disparities in aid distribution based on socioeconomic factors.
